I have the same as you and I’ve adapted the following:
- never take my eyeliner right into the corner because I’m emphasizing the “droop”
- I’ve done similar to Wayne here but I’ve never been a big fan of using the tissue to wing it out
- if Some of the fall out goes outside toward the area of the droop, I use the foundation brush and any leftover product on it to remove it
